substance immunisante

Definitions of substance immunisante
  1. noun
    any substance or organism that provokes an immune response (produces immunity) when introduced into the body
    see moresee less
    types:
    vaccin
    immunogen consisting of a suspension of weakened or dead pathogenic cells injected in order to stimulate the production of antibodies
    type of:
    antigène
    any substance (as a toxin or enzyme) that stimulates an immune response in the body (especially the production of antibodies)
